But it is the mark of all movements, however well-intentioned, that their pioneers tend, by much lashing of themselves into excitement, to lose sight of the obvious.

Dorothy L. Sayers Are Women Human? Penetrating, Sensible and Witty Essays on the Role of Women in Society
